WebMaximum Decorrelation. Maximum Decorrelation described by (Christoffersen et al. 2010) is closely related to Minimum Variance and Maximum Diversification, but applies to the case where an investor believes all assets have similar returns and volatility, but heterogeneous correlations. The process of diversification includes investing in more … pitaara tv onlineWebIt takes less than 30 stocks to achieve 90% of the diversification benefit. The higher the average correlation, the greater the number of stocks needed to achieve a specified risk reduction. If you add more stocks to the portfolio, the standard deviation of the portfolio will eventually reach the level of the market portfolio. ban yaris 2018Web27 apr. 2024 · Ideally, a well-diversified portfolio should have 8-12 good stocks from different sectors/industries.
